This is an annoyance but does not keep me from playing. As Allied, when I get the two files from the japanese opponent , I have to go into the save game file and manually delete the old 001 and game file leaving the new 001 and game turn. they will not overwrite the old files. As the Japanese player, the allied turn will overwrite the old turn. anyone else have this problem?
